Laser ranging technology is a non-contact industrial measurement technology. It becomes an irreplaceable new type of technology in whether industrial areas or living construction applications areas, and there is a lot of need for this technology in varies kind of areas.Nowadays, we do a lot of research for the laser rangefinders to be moving higher measurement accuracy, safer and easier user experience, and smaller system energy consumption. However, in the field of laser ranging technology, we still have a lager gap from the European, American and Japanese and other developed countries. The most of the high-end products on the market all from Europe, America and Japan, and the prices are more expensive. Therefore the important issue to be solved is to develop our own laser rangefinders which must be higher measurement accuracy, safer and easier user experience, and smaller system energy consumption.In this paper, using optical triangulation method as the theoretical basis of the study design, detailed analysis and comparison of the advantages and disadvantages of direct light incident method and oblique light incident method. According to the research design requirements, choose direct light incident method as the theoretical approach of this paper, also analyzed and discussed in detail for theoretical calculation of the coordinates of the center of mass of the laser spot algorithm.At the beginning, the author made the simulation test according to this theory. The measured data of the device for simulating verify the feasibility of the theory in this paper. Then the detail design of the hardware portion and software portion has been made based on the laser triangulation subtend system principle. Part of the hardware select semiconductor laser and camera based on the CMOS image sensor as a major hardware to complete the design requirements of this paper. Software part preparation of PC ranging through PC programming software Visual Basic and the result of the display interface.Finally, this research completed the experimental measurements, the kind of precision ranging system of laser triangulation study design and the measured experimental data analysis and research, and research work summary and outlook.
